WebBECAUSE OF; Because of, due to, on account of, owing to and thanks to are connective prepositions that relate additional information to the main clause. Each may be followed by a noun phrase (NP) or gerund clause (Ger) that expresses (1) the cause —an act of nature or of man, or (2) the reasoning (human thought) for the effect stated in the main clause. Due and owing means that some definite obligation (such as a debt, claim of right, etc.) is yet to be paid. It is often used in legal instruments and is synonymous with due .
